To build our simple alarm circuit, you'll need the following components: Breadboard: A platform for building and testing circuits. 9V Battery: Power source for the circuit. Battery Snap: Connects the battery to the circuit. Push Button Switch: Activates the alarm. Resistor (220 ohms): Limits current to the LED. Fine-Tuning Your Alarm System. Once you've successfully built and tested your simple alarm circuit, consider some enhancements: Adjust Sensitivity: Most PIR sensors have adjustable sensitivity settings; play around with these to suit your environment. LED Indicators: Adding LEDs can provide a visual cue that the alarm circuit is active.

Step 5: Test the Alarm System. Once the sketch has been uploaded successfully, test the alarm system by moving in front of the PIR sensor. You should hear the buzzer sound and see the LED light up when motion is detected. Customize the Alarm System. Now that you have a working Arduino alarm system, you can customize it to fit your specific needs.
